Page 4 of 8

Re: Kolibri Image Viewer

Posted: Mon Mar 01, 2010 6:08 pm
by diamond
Потому что libini - библиотека для работы с ini-файлами (или, по крайней мере, с настройками), а такие проверки к ini-файлам отношения не имеют.

Re: Kolibri Image Viewer

Posted: Wed Apr 21, 2010 11:11 pm
by diamond
Таки добавил в ночную сборку kiv.ini. Умолчальные значения в ночной сборке - такие, как было предложено выше: PgUp = предыдущая картинка в папке, PgDn = следующая.
Заодно добавил в docpak документацию по ini-файлам с описанием синтаксиса комбинаций клавиш для libini.

Re: Kolibri Image Viewer

Posted: Wed Apr 21, 2010 11:29 pm
by Mario
Мде.. документации у нас конечно мало. Хорошо иногда добавляем кое-чего.

Re: Kolibri Image Viewer

Posted: Fri May 28, 2010 1:31 pm
by Mario
Ревизия 1470.
1) Добавлено использование OpenDialog вместо Sysxtree.
2) Исправлено листание файлов после открытия через диалог (раньше после открытия через Sysxtree не пролистывалось).

Re: Kolibri Image Viewer

Posted: Sat Jul 03, 2010 5:29 pm
by Mario
SVN r. 1511 - прикрутил использование вызова OpenDialog через библиотеку proc_lib.obj

Re: Kolibri Image Viewer

Posted: Tue Aug 24, 2010 12:15 pm
by Mario
SVN r. 1582 - поддержка сохранения размеров и корректировки положения для OpenDialog.

Re: Kolibri Image Viewer

Posted: Wed Aug 25, 2010 10:20 pm
by Mario
SVN r. 1594 - теперь при запуске с параметром "путь к файлу" - OpenDialog открывает ту директорию, откуда открыт файл. Раньше в первый раз всегда открывалось /rd/1

Re: Kolibri Image Viewer

Posted: Tue Jan 11, 2011 12:42 am
by DmitrySokolowsky
Прошу сделать вписывание картинки в окно! Только что представился случай попользоваться KIV и из-за отсутствия этой функции полноценно попользоваться не получилось! То есть вертикальные изображения вписывает. но в случае нестандартных пропорций растягивает или сжимает. а горизонтальные не вписывает совсем.

Re: Kolibri Image Viewer

Posted: Tue Jan 11, 2011 4:18 am
by dunkaist
Атауальпа wrote:Прошу сделать вписывание картинки в окно! Только что представился случай попользоваться KIV и из-за отсутствия этой функции полноценно попользоваться не получилось! То есть вертикальные изображения вписывает. но в случае нестандартных пропорций растягивает или сжимает. а горизонтальные не вписывает совсем.
Я не понял, что означает "вписывание картинки в окно". Если имеется в виду масштабирование изображения, то оно, насколько мне известно, пока не поддерживается в libimg. Можно пример вписывания и невписывания для недоходчивых? И что такое стандартные/нестандартные пропорции?

Re: Kolibri Image Viewer

Posted: Sat Jul 30, 2011 4:40 pm
by Leency
Баг: При открытии файла .ico размер окна расчитывается по самому первому "кадру", а не по самому большому. Тоесть если в начале идёт иконка 16х16, а потом 256х256 размер окна будет подогнан под 16х16.

Re: Kolibri Image Viewer

Posted: Sat Jul 30, 2011 11:01 pm
by dunkaist
Leency wrote:Баг: При открытии файла .ico размер окна расчитывается по самому первому "кадру", а не по самому большому. Тоесть если в начале идёт иконка 16х16, а потом 256х256 размер окна будет подогнан под 16х16.
fixed in r2036
ImageImageImage

ImageImageImage

Re: Kolibri Image Viewer

Posted: Sun Aug 28, 2011 12:15 am
by Leency
Kiv умирает от этих иконок. :cry:

Re: Kolibri Image Viewer

Posted: Fri Sep 16, 2011 6:08 pm
by Leency
Так никто и не исправил :(

Re: Kolibri Image Viewer

Posted: Sun Oct 09, 2011 1:16 pm
by dunkaist
Leency wrote:Kiv умирает от этих иконок. :cry:
От ico.ico у меня не умирает.

С 2BLUE2.ICO был баг libimg, пофиксил.

В том же 2BLUE2.ICO можно наблюдать некоторые артефакты на втором фрейме, я подозреваю, что это фича из-за того, что он 32-битный, а вывод с альфа каналом не поддерживается. Ico_cur.asm писал не я.

Re: Kolibri Image Viewer

Posted: Mon Jun 25, 2012 1:39 am
by Leency
Ну не хватает очень просмотра изображений в режиме слайд-шоу. Я даже нарисовал для этого иконку (тёмная и светлая).
Слайд-шоу я думаю ничего сложного в реализации - окно просто без скина, чёрный фон по краям изображения, изображение посередине. Кнопочки можно как на рисунке. можно при желании ещё название файла слева сверху. Все счастливы и мы ещё на шаг к полноценной ОС :)